Ukrainian Chess Teams Kick Off European Championship 2025

image

The Ukrainian chess teams, both male and female, have officially commenced their participation in the European Championship 2025. This was reported by the press service of the Ukrainian Chess Federation.

In their opening match, the men's team faced Georgia-2, the host nation of the tournament taking place in Batumi.

Victories by Igor Kovalchuk and Igor Samunenko turned the tide in the match, resulting in an overall win, while Andriy Volokitin drew his game and Anton Korobov unexpectedly lost to the Georgian team's leader, Gigi Kuparadze.

The women's team of Ukraine drew with Austria. The "Blue and Yellows" were close to victory, but 16-year-old debutant Bozhena Piddubna lost to Emilia Diak-Sala.

Chess – European Championship 2025. Round 1, October 5

Men's Team

Ukraine – Georgia-2 – 2.5:1.5

  • Andriy Volokitin (2628*) – Nikoloz Petriashvili (2489) – 1/2
  • Anton Korobov (2616) – Giga Kuparadze (2493) – 0:1
  • Igor Kovalchuk (2669) – Tornike Sanikidze (2409) – 1:0
  • Igor Samunenko (2550) – Irakli Akhvlediani (2436) – 1:0

Women's Team

Ukraine – Austria – 2:2

  • Yulia Osmak (2478) – Olga Badelka (2377) – 1/2
  • Inna Haponenko (2333) – Jasmin-Denis Shloffer (2186) – 1/2
  • Natalia Zhukova (2305) – Veronika Eksler (2180) – 1:0
  • Bozhena Piddubna (2265) – Emilia Diak-Sala (2170) – 0:1

* – FIDE rating
